Whistler, British Columbia’s iconic ski resort, is a year-round hub of outdoor activities and relaxation.
Among the best bets for activities are:
Skiing and Snowboarding
The dual mountains of Whistler and Blackcomb offer around 200 marked runs spread over 8,100 acres of terrain. Much of the terrain is marked as challenging, but even beginners can find great slopes for learning.
Mountain Biking
When the snow melts, Whistler’s ski slopes become prime mountain biking territory. Many trails are accessible via the ski lifts.
Hiking
The network of mountain trails on and around Whistler and Blackcomb mountains give summer visitors access to some of the best alpine scenery in British Columbia.
Spas
What better way to relax after a day of intense outdoor activity than to dip into a hot tub and enjoy a massage? There are plenty of hotel-based spas to choose from and easily one of the most epic day spas around in Scandinave Spa, with its series of cold and hot pools, relaxation areas, saunas and massage options.
Dining
Whistler’s collection of exciting dining options helps visitors fuel up for adventure. One of the best restaurants is Spanish-inflected Bar Oso, in Whistler village.
